IFS named leader in manufacturing & remanufacturing ERP

Wed, 19th Feb 2025

IFS has been recognised as a Leader in two IDC MarketScape reports focusing on manufacturing ERP applications and remanufacturing management software.

The company was acknowledged in the "IDC MarketScape: Worldwide SaaS and Cloud-Enabled Manufacturing ERP Applications 2024–2025 Vendor Assessment" and the "IDC MarketScape: Worldwide Remanufacturing Management Software 2024 Vendor Assessment". These reports highlight IFS's capabilities in meeting customer needs across various industries.

The IDC MarketScape report on manufacturing ERP applications noted, "IFS is focused on six industries (and their subindustries) and has the technology and capabilities (i.e., industry-specific next-gen capabilities) to cater to their unique needs. It includes standard industry-specific dashboards with a line-of-business (LOB) process flow." This points to IFS's strategic focus on tailoring their solutions to address specific manufacturing industry requirements.

The remanufacturing management software report evaluates vendors across criteria like product capabilities, go-to-market strategy, and business execution. It stated, "If you are looking for a comprehensive remanufacturing suite that addresses cost and operations management while being fully embedded within IFS' cloud manufacturing offering, consider working with IFS. Consider IFS if you are looking for a solution that is being continuously developed and enhanced with features to keep up with market requirements." This is an indication of IFS's suite offering extensive capabilities within its cloud framework.

Max Roberts, Chief Operations Officer at IFS, commented on the recognition, "IFS is deeply proud of our industry focused approach to technology and Industrial AI innovation. We believe it is critical to continue to invest in developing innovative and flexible solutions that meet the evolving needs of the manufacturing industry, enabling efficiency and success in their end-to-end operations." His remarks underscore the company's ongoing commitment to industry-specific technological advancements.

IDC MarketScape vendor assessment model is designed to provide an overview of the competitive fitness of technology and service suppliers in a given market. The research methodology utilises a rigorous scoring methodology based on both qualitative and quantitative criteria that results in a single graphical illustration of each vendor's position within a given market. IDC MarketScape provides a clear framework in which the product and service offerings, capabilities and strategies, and current and future market success factors of IT and telecommunications vendors can be meaningfully compared. The framework also provides technology buyers with a 360-degree assessment of the strengths and weaknesses of current and prospective vendors.
